Now I enjoy both the stretch of drive from New Orleans to Baton Rouge AND the drive from Baton Rouge to Lafayette. On the first drive, I get to drive over the Bonnet Care Spillway
Then the drive from Baton Rouge to Lafayette, there is an 18-mile (29 km) stretch of elevated highway between Lafayette and Baton Rouge is known as the Atchafalaya Swamp Freeway, as it goes over the Atchafalaya River, across the Atchafalaya Basin Bridge, and the adjacent swamps. I love this drive as well.
